Kittanakere Population - Hassan, Karnataka

Kittanakere is a medium size village located in Arsikere Taluka of Hassan district, Karnataka with total 195 families residing. The Kittanakere village has population of 794 of which 394 are males while 400 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kittanakere village population of children with age 0-6 is 68 which makes up 8.56 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kittanakere village is 1015 which is higher than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Kittanakere as per census is 1000, higher than Karnataka average of 948.

Kittanakere village has higher liter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Kittanakere village was 88.43 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Kittanakere Male literacy stands at 94.17 % while female literacy rate was 82.79 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 21.03 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 2.52 % of total population in Kittanakere village.

Work Profile

In Kittanakere village out of total population, 524 were engaged in work activities. 31.68 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 68.32 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 524 workers engaged in Main Work, 99 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 4 were Agricultural labourer.
